Background and Criteria
This award, authorized by Executive Order 12830, Jan. 9, 1993, may be awarded to members of the U.S. armed forces and their Reserve components, who subsequent to Dec. 31, 1992, perform outstanding volunteer community service of a sustained, direct and consequential nature. Refer to DoD 1348.33-M for specific individual eligibility requirements and recommendation procedures and format.
On July 2, 1996, the secretary of the Air Force approved realigning the Military Outstanding Volunteer Service Medal approval authority to the group commander level. This includes commanders of composite and provisional groups and (colonel) commanders of geographically separated units. This authority may not be further delegated.
